Protestors stand for Site C during Clark香蕉视频直播檚 visit

Premier Christy Clark visited The Laurel Packinghouse Tuesday night

Premier Christy Clark visited Kelowna Tuesday night at The Laurel Packinghouse. - Image Credit: Carli Berry/Capital News

Not everyone was clapping and cheering during Premier Christy Clark香蕉视频直播檚 visit to Kelowna.

The Premier was greeted at The Laurel Packinghouse, Tuesday night by supporters as she gave a speech about Kelowna, the leaders debate and standing against Trump香蕉视频直播檚 lumber tax.

香蕉视频直播淭his province is built on hard work in the resource sector and I香蕉视频直播檓 so disappointed this week when John Horgan stood with a supporter who called British Columbia香蕉视频直播檚 foundational industries in the resource sector; forestry, mining, oil and gas香蕉视频直播 he called them dinosaur industries,香蕉视频直播 said Clark.

She then took a stance against Donald Trump.

香蕉视频直播淗ere we have facing perilous times just south of the border, a Donald Trump America that is fighting hard for American jobs香蕉视频直播 whose going to fight for Canadian jobs?香蕉视频直播 she said she would take a stand against Trump香蕉视频直播檚 policies to protect Canadian jobs.

香蕉视频直播淏ritish Columbia needs a fighter,香蕉视频直播 she said.

Three protesters held signs against the Site C Dam.

Protester Fae Shaw said she would like to speak with Clark about some facts on the dam.

香蕉视频直播淪ite C has never had proper review香蕉视频直播 we could do better with clean alternatives,香蕉视频直播 she said. 香蕉视频直播淭his is going to cost us.香蕉视频直播

Shaw lives in the Kelowna-Mission riding and said she feels like Clark hasn香蕉视频直播檛 heard what her riding has been saying.

香蕉视频直播淪he didn香蕉视频直播檛 show up at her constituents riding. There香蕉视频直播檚 people that care about Site C.香蕉视频直播

Clark was not answering questions from the media Tuesday night.
